aboutsummaryrefslogtreecommitdiffstats
path: root/src/activitypub/apattachment.h
Commit message (Collapse)AuthorAge
* Use shared pointer in APAttachment::get_pixmap()ConfuSomu2024-03-24
| | | | | Necessary as the pixmap may be deleted at any moment if another caller requests a differently sized pixmap.
* Recreate QPixmap in get_pixmap() if size differsConfuSomu2024-03-24
| | | | | | The pixmap should have the size requested and not the original size. Note that it may be better to do resizing on the callee/method user side as recreating a pixmap instead of scaling an existing one is expensive.
* Implemement Actor information tabConfuSomu2024-01-20
| | | | | This class still has improvements to be made, but it works and I am satisfied with it!
* Move APAttachmentFields to fields.hConfuSomu2023-07-18
| | | | | Finish consolidating every AP…Field in one file to avoid circular include dependencies which are very hard/impossible to work with.
* Implement a small library of ActivityPub objectsConfuSomu2023-07-05
These objects allow, and will allow us, to move HTML rendering out of the archive parser and into separate classes. Each of the derived classes specialise HTML rendering for their specific requirements. Furthermore, these ActivityPub objects will be able to be expanded upon and have support to be written to disk, in a database, for instance. Separating ActivityPub object retrieving from rendering allows us to implement other retrieving sources and methods, such as downloading posts from a configured remote instance.